Our client is the UK’s leading developer of low-carbon, city-heat-networks. Their mission is to decarbonise heat in cities and towns across the UK, accelerating the transition to net zero.
Their heat networks provide the lowest cost, simplest and fastest route to decarbonising heat at scale and a long-term foundation for healthier, greener cities.
Our client has rapidly grown from a start-up to having over £600m of heat networks in development, with ambitions to deploy £1bn within the next eight years into building new networks.
Their team are leaders in the heat network industry—having delivered and operated more than 100 district heating projects over the past 15 years.

Responsibilities:-
• Work closely with the Operations Director to ensure that assets are technically and contractually ready for commercial operations
• Responsible for co-ordination of handover of projects from construction into operations
• Responsible for co-ordination and managing day 1 readiness plan of the projects ensuring that Operations & Maintenance (O&M) contractors are onboarded to the projects
• Ensure that all technical documents and as- built drawings are reviewed, finalised and filed in accordance with our client’s document management system
• Support O&M procurement activities for operations team providing inputs to tendering process and operational schedules for contracts
• Support to provide operational cost estimations to the project commercial models by owning and maintaining operational costs estimation tools
